Transaction 2f669a93ae97c40c28d681d36d260a436007e51c5b9848014ff792066125a70a

1 Input
2 Outputs
  • 2f669a93ae97c40c28d681d36d260a436007e51c5b9848014ff792066125a70a:0
  • value  1693880
    address  39KnkGpEt41opt9Ldo2JE5Shn4PaMWkCHL
  • 2f669a93ae97c40c28d681d36d260a436007e51c5b9848014ff792066125a70a:1
  • value  32703
    address  16e4WacFHarxhcgTPyYtqNV3WaBCpAP938